A listener once described Pazz and Jop as that Grateful Dead-Bob Dylan show. Pazz and Jop does entwine vintage music of the 60’and 70’s along with some skillful weaving in of cuts from the current millenium.
Fred Rice has been hosting this Montana Public Radio icon for 20-some years, and recently has added to the dialectic by sharing the decibel dharma (and alternating weeks) with Rigel Bankshot. Together they make Pazz and Jop a Friday night destination for listeners who are ready to either kick back, or kick up their heels.
